Sir David Fagan: We head to the UK to talk to the world's greatest shearer about an eight hour ewe shearing record set overnight by the world's best shearer, Rowland Smith.
Steve Maharey: Is a former Labour Cabinet Minister who comments on the future prospects of the Manawatu Gorge, Winston Peters and the New Zealand primary industry sector.
Damien O'Connor: Labour's Primary Industry Spokesman also comments on the MP for Northland and he pokes some borax in the direction of Silver Fern Farms.
Dean Hamilton: The chief executive of Silver Fern Farms responds to Damien O'Connor and says the meat processing cooperative has never been in a stronger financial position.
Tom Ruddenklau: The GM of Volkswagen New Zealand, the preferred vehicle of Sir David Fagan and Rowland Smith, talks glowingly of the VW Touareg and his uncle Bill.
Jim Hopkins: Is a rural raconteur who opines on the flooding on the east coast of the South Island and virtues of the New Zealand pork industry.
